  • Publication number: 20240064064
    Abstract: A traffic prediction method includes performing traffic autonomous zone division on a to-be-predicted geographic area based on geographic information data of the geographic area and crowd flow data of the geographic area to obtain a plurality of sub-areas; determining, for any sub-area, a crowd flow motif in the sub-area based on geographic information data of the sub-area and crowd flow data of the sub-area, where the crowd flow motif indicates a multi-point crowd motion pattern in the sub-area; determining a crowd flow feature of the sub-area based on the crowd flow motif; and predicting data traffic of the sub-area based on the crowd flow feature of the sub-area to obtain a data traffic prediction result of the sub-area.
    Type: Application
    Filed: October 30, 2023
    Publication date: February 22, 2024
    Inventors: Yinsheng Zhou, Qian Huang, Liyan Xu, Junxian Mo, Yaoli Wang
  • Patent number: 9995849
    Abstract: A method comprises receiving data associated with a detection of the odor, the data associated with the detection of the odor comprising a location of the detection of the odor and a time of the detection of the odor, retrieving weather data corresponding to the detection of the odor, the weather data including a wind speed and direction in the location of the detection of the odor at the time of the detection of the odor, calculating a location of the source of the odor as a function of the location of the detection of the odor, the time of the location of the odor and the wind speed and direction in the location of the detection of the odor, and outputting to a user on a display a graphical representation of a likely area that includes the location of the source of the odor.
    Type: Grant
    Filed: December 10, 2015
    Date of Patent: June 12, 2018
    Assignee: INTERNATIONAL BUSINESS MACHINES CORPORATION
    Inventors: Jayant Kalagnanam, Liu Xiao, Kyong Min Yeo, Yinsheng Zhou
